Text: | I've found the pearl of greatest price! |
Author: | John Mason |
Tune: | JERUSALEM |
Composer: | Charles H. Purday, 1799-1885 |
1 I've found the pearl of greatest price!
My heart doth sing for joy;
And sing I must, for Christ is mine!
Christ shall my song employ.
Refrain:
I've found the pearl of greatest price!
My heart doth sing for joy;
And sing I must, for Christ is mine!
Christ shall my song employ.
2 Christ is my Prophet, Priest, and King;
My Prophet full of light,
My great High Priest before the Throne,
My King of heav'nly might. [Refrain]
3 For he indeed is Lord of lords,
And he the King of kings;
He is the Sun of Righteousness,
With healing in his wings. [Refrain]
4 Christ is my peace; he died for me,
For me he shed his blood;
And as my wondrous Sacrifice,
Offered himself to God.[Refrain]
5 Christ Jesus is my all in all,
My comfort and my love;
My life below, and he shall be
My joy and crown above. [Refrain]
Amen.
